Abstract
A rapid refrigeration system of a power distribution cabinet comprises a cabinet body and a compression refrigeration system; one side of the cabinet body is provided with a circulating air duct; the air outlet of the circulating air duct is arranged at an upper portion of the cabinet body; the return air inlet of the circulating air duct is arranged at a lower portion of the cabinet body; the air outlet and the return air inlet of the circulating air duct are both communicated with the interior of the cabinet body; and the refrigeration system comprises a compressor, a gas-liquid separator, a condenser, a throttling device and an evaporator which are connected with one another through a refrigerant pipeline which finally goes back and is connected with the compressor, such that refrigerant circulation can be completed. According to the rapid refrigeration system of the power distribution cabinet of the invention, the power distribution cabinet is provided with the compression refrigeration system, and therefore, refrigeration capacity can be ensured, and temperature inside the power distribution cabinet can be decreased to the largest extent; and at the same time, the power distribution cabinet is provided with the circulating air duct, and therefore, fast refrigeration circulation can be realized.

Background technology
In power distribution cabinet field, due to interior a large amount of connectors and the various electronic devices and components installed of power distribution cabinet, and there is the existence of a large amount of wires, cause the total resistance value of power distribution cabinet very high, therefore directly cause power distribution cabinet in work, the in the situation that of conduction, can distribute a large amount of heats, temperature in power distribution cabinet is improved suddenly, again because electronic devices and components and the connector of power distribution cabinet inside are very high to the dustproof requirement of power distribution cabinet, therefore power distribution cabinet all adopts sealed type, reducing dust enters in power distribution cabinet, will make so the very difficult discharge power distribution cabinet of heat of the generation in high-low voltage electric power distribution cabinet, traditional heat abstractor is all generally that the mode of being combined with louvre by circulating fan is dispelled the heat, and the radiating effect of this radiating mode is more limited, the low-temperature working requirement in can not stable maintenance power distribution cabinet.

Embodiment
Below in conjunction with drawings and Examples, the present invention is carried out to more detailed explanation.
As shown in the figure, the rapid refrigerating system of power distribution cabinet of the present invention, comprise cabinet 7 and compression refrigerating system, the side of described cabinet 7 arranges circulation air path 10, the air outlet 6 of circulation air path 10 is arranged at the top of cabinet 7, the return air inlet of circulation air path 10 is arranged at the below of cabinet 7, the air outlet of circulation air path and return air inlet all with cabinet 7 internal communication;
Described compression refrigerating system, comprises the compressor 3 connecting successively by refrigerant tubing, gas-liquid separation device 2, and condenser 1, throttling arrangement 9, evaporator 4, refrigerant tubing finally takes back to compressor 3, completes refrigerant circulation.
Above-mentioned evaporator 4 is installed on the air outlet place of circulation air path 10, the air outlet place of circulation air path 10 be also provided with for by the cold air of evaporator 4 along cabinet and the circulation air path circulating fan 5 blowing that circulates.
The condenser end of above-mentioned compression refrigerating system is also provided with radiator fan.
